In this review of the 41/64 in Cobalt Drill Bits 3 Pack the bottom line is simple: these are purpose-built bits for people who frequently drill hard metals and need a consistent, precision diameter. The set includes three M35 cobalt bits with a 41/64 in diameter, a 3 in flute length and 6 in overall length, and the reviewer found the most compelling reason to buy is the combination of a fully ground diameter and a 135 split point that reduces walking and improves repeatable hole placement in tough materials.
Key Features
- 41/64 in Diameter: Delivers a consistent hole size useful for tasks that require a precise 41/64 in finished hole.
- M35 Cobalt Construction: Contains 5% cobalt for increased heat resistance and wear life when drilling hardened and stainless steels.
- 3 in Flute and 6 in Overall Length: The flute depth supports through-drilling and chip evacuation while the 6 in overall length reaches deeper workpieces.
- Fully Ground, 135 Split Point: Fully ground geometry and the split point start cleaner and reduce the need for pilot holes on metal.
- Plastic Storage Case: A tough plastic case keeps all three bits organized and protected between jobs.
Who It's For
These bits are aimed at professional fabricators, maintenance techs and serious DIYers who work with metal regularly - stainless steel, hardened steel, cast iron, bronze and other tough alloys. The M35 grade and split point are especially useful when repeated holes and accuracy are important.
Those who only drill soft materials or need a wide assortment of sizes should look elsewhere; this pack is a specialized set centered on a single 41/64 in diameter rather than a general multipack of varied sizes.

Specifications
| Brand | Narwhal |
| Diameter | 41/64 in |
| Flute Length | 3 in |
| Total Length | 6 in |
| Material | M35 cobalt (5% cobalt) |
| Point | 135 split point, fully ground |
| Pack | 3 pack with plastic storage case |
